Why oven and stoves fail in West Allis
Ovens and ranges are the least climate-sensitive appliances in the house, so we will not pretend the weather drives their failures — igniters, bake elements, control boards and door hinges do. What West Allis's climate does change is usage: with 5 months averaging highs of 50°F or below (NOAA 1991–2020, Milwaukee Mitchell Airport station 7 mi away), ovens run hard through a long baking season, and that is when weak igniters and tired bake elements tend to fail.

What West Allis's climate does to appliances
West Allis averages a July high near 82°F and a January low around 17°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als, Milwaukee Mitchell Airport station, 7 mi away). West Allis gets 2 months averaging 80°F or hotter, so refrigeration strain is seasonal rather than constant — cooling calls cluster in mid-summer. On the other end, 5 months average highs of 50°F or below. Nothing dries outdoors in that stretch, so dryers carry the whole load — expect heating elements, thermal fuses and clogged vents to be the winter failures. January lows near 17°F put washer supply lines, ice-maker lines and any appliance in an unheated garage at real freeze risk.

Is it safe to keep a refrigerator or freezer in my garage in West Allis?
Cold is the concern in West Allis. January lows around 17°F can drop a garage below the range a standard refrigerator handles; because many models sense temperature only in the fresh-food section, the compressor stops running and the freezer quietly thaws. A garage-ready unit solves it.
Can freezing weather damage my washer or ice maker in West Allis?
Yes — this is a genuine risk in West Allis, where January lows average about 17°F. Washer supply hoses, ice-maker lines and any plumbing running through an unheated garage or exterior wall can freeze and split. Before the first hard freeze, shut off and drain lines to unheated spaces, and keep the laundry area above freezing.

Are older homes in West Allis harder to fit modern appliances into?
Often, yes — 60.5% of West Allis homes were built before 1960 (US Census ACS). Pre-1960 kitchens were designed around much smaller appliances, so standard-depth refrigerators frequently will not clear the opening, and original circuits were never intended to run a modern range or dryer. Our technicians check clearance and the electrical supply before recommending a replacement, not after.
